Summer in Wuzhou’s Pantang Park is a vibrant spectacle 🌞, where lotus flowers unfurl their petals like nature’s own poetry. Nestled in the Guangxi Zhuang Autonomous Region, this hidden gem is now a hotspot for travelers, photographers, and culture buffs seeking a slice of tranquility.
Known as the 'gentleman among flowers' in Chinese tradition, the lotus isn’t just pretty—it’s a symbol of purity and strength.
